1. Workflow Automation: Smart Approval systems automate the routing and processing of approval requests through predefined workflows. This reduces manual handling, accelerates decision times, and ensures consistency in approval processes.
  2. Rule-Based Routing: They employ rule-based engines to determine the appropriate approvers based on criteria such as dollar amount, department, type of request, or hierarchical structure within the organization.
  3. Integration with Business Systems: Smart Approval systems integrate with existing business systems such as 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ning), CRM (Customer Relationship Management), procurement systems, and expense management platforms. This allows seamless data flow and eliminates the need for manual data entry.
  4. Mobile Accessibility: Many Smart Approval systems offer mobile apps or responsive web interfaces, enabling approvers to review and approve requests from anywhere, at any time, improving responsiveness and agility.
  5. Real-Time Notifications: They provide instant notifications to approvers when a new request requires their attention. This ensures timely responses and reduces delays in the approval process.
  6. Analytics and Reporting: Smart Approval systems often include reporting and analytics capabilities to track approval process performance metrics, such as average approval time, bottlenecks, and compliance rates. This data helps in identifying areas for improvement and optimizing workflows.
  7. Compliance and Audit Trail: They maintain a comprehensive audit trail of all approval actions, ensuring transparency and compliance with regulatory requirements. This audit trail is crucial for internal audits and compliance reviews.
  8. Advanced Approvals: Some Smart Approval systems incorporate advanced features such as multi-level approvals, conditional approvals based on specific conditions, parallel approvals for simultaneous processing, and escalation procedures for overdue approvals.
  9. Security and Data Privacy: They implement robust security measures to protect sensitive information and ensure data privacy compliance. This includes encryption of data in transit and at rest, role-based access controls, and secure authentication methods.
  10. Cost and Time Savings: By reducing manual processing, eliminating paper-based approvals, and minimizing delays, Smart Approval systems contribute to cost savings and increased productivity within the organization.

Overall, Smart Approval systems are valuable tools for organizations seeking to streamline their approval processes, enhance operational efficiency, improve compliance, and provide a better user experience for employees involved in the approval workflow.
